What makes fundamentalism different from other religious expressions??

Respuesta :

MissPhiladelphia
MissPhiladelphia MissPhiladelphia
  • 12-04-2017
fundamentalism usually has a religious connotation that indicates unwavering attachment to a set of irreducible beliefs. but sometimes, fundamentalism has come to be applied a tendency among certain groups, mainly though not exclusively, in religion. that is characterized by a markedly strict literalism.
